Hello I receive 2 Maratrac's from our local EMS when they switched to 12.5 slpit on the repeater. I finely got time to play around with them. I got one all hooked up and it powers up and receives fine. The probelm is it will not transmit. I have it hooked up to a Astron 20 amp power supply. I am guessing that is not big enough since the radio is set for 88 watts transmit. Any ideas?

26-28 amps on transmit, so 20 is not sufficient. If there's no jumper inside the control head for the transmit PTT path, you'll need to install it or use the VIP plug with the jumper for the transmit PTT path. Batlabs has all this info under specific model info, and Google is your friend.
